Virtual Community - News You Can Use! 

 

The attached Virtual Community News Digest is a collection of news for the peer workforce in New York State, including deadlines, upcoming events, online resources, opportunities to participate in discussions and research and the latest job openings.

 

Upcoming deadlines:

  • Fri., Sept. 29 is the last day to submit a workshop proposal for the 4th Annual New York City Behavioral Health Peer Conference (Peer Services, Value Added to the Continuum) to be held in NYC on Dec 1. Click here to download the proposal application
  • Fri., Oct. 6 is the last day for the Early Bird rate for the NY Peer Specialist Certification Board (NYPSCB) Conference that is to be held in White Plains on October 26 and 27. Registration is open now, and the Schedule, Scholarship, and Sponsorship applications will be available shortly on their website
  • Mon., Oct. 9 is the last day to sign up for the ThriveAtWork training starting Oct. 16. An application is available on their website

This issue of the News Digest includes a live webinar on Peer Specialists in Crisis Services, a survey by the NYC Peer Support & Community Health Workforce Consortium, and an article by Patricia Deegan on the article topic of Peer Specialists are Not Clinicians, with a place for you to comment and connect with others on this topic.
